Bylund Automotive wideband review
System is Arduino-based using UNO, Bylund shield, Bosch 4.9 sensor and picking up sketch code from online. Display is OLED purchased separately.
Here’s what was supplied in my experience:
Red flags I missed (because I wanted this system to work):
After weeks of testing & troubleshooting… System does no more than turn on and soon freeze. I made the mistake of bench testing and seeing system turn on & display data and thought it worked. Mistake = I didn't bench deeply enough. Bought into a second unit to set up a dual system. After setting everything up and taking it on the road, the freeze was apparent—I missed that freeze during benching. To see if memory was an issue, I reduced the font and indeed memory proved to be faulty. Not in one but both units. Having 2 Arduinos already running reliably in my 911, this Arduino stuff is not unfamiliar to me. Wanting Bylund's system to work, I was not lazy about seeking to make that happen. Given relentless testing, all events as evidence put together---particularly Bylund blocking public comments to all his videos---and bottom line the system not working, Bylund seems a well oiled scam. If not a genuine scam, it could be called something else but that would not change reality. .

Thanks for the warning.
I've been doing a "desktop design" of an EFI system for my car. The CIS keeps working so I haven't starting assembling parts yet. I've been looking at 14point7.com and their Spartan wideband controllers - those seem to get good reviews. I haven't used one yet. |

Jim... hope all is more than well with you. Welcome on the warning.
Am working with an Innovate LC-2 system now. Sorting out a gasket challenge with the clamp on bung I got for the 456 side of exhaust. (123 side bung was preinstalled by SSI.) Aside from that the system is working. Using LogWorks on laptop to look at data. Zada Tech has a wideband with that uses OLED display. If I want to go with a display, that's the direction I plan on. The USA rep for Zada is a PPF member. Great guy. Joe. As I know it, Zada's display does connect to Innovate's LC-2.
